Stop with the chest-beating.  What was Rishabh's age when he was given his T20 cap?  How about Washington Sundar?  Mohammed Siraj has also been given a chance.  How old was Hardik Pandya when he debuted?  Heck, he was fast-tracked to the ODI and test team even though he hardly has a good FC record to speak of.  Because, he offered a skill-set that matched with one of the roles that the team/squad needs.  

 

Indian team selection has always been on as needed basis - even the great Tendulkar got a chance because there was a timely vacancy in one of the middle order batting slots.  Right now, please name one batting candidate from the list of teenage wunderkinds who can bat in the middle-order?  All the hot younglings are top-order bats, and why not? That's where good batsmen get maximum opportunities to make big runs (and big money).  

 

Which young deserving player is being kept out right now?  Pant even made it to the Test squad already.
